什么是Scala,scala偏函数

2025-06-26 0:01:47 函数指令 嘉兴
  1. 什么是Scala
  2. scala中case class和class的区别
  3. idea怎么新建一个scala
  4. 懒波是什么意思

什么是Scala

Scala即可伸缩的语言。可伸缩的语言的英语翻译是:Scalable Language,简称为Scala。它是一门多范式的编程语言,一种类似java的编程语言,设计初衷是要集成面向对象编程和函数式编程的各种特性。

scala中case class和class的区别

1、初始化的时候可以不用new,当然你也可以加上,普通类一定需要加new;

什么是Scala,scala偏函数

2、toString的实现更漂亮;

3、默认实现了equals 和hashCode;

4、默认是可以序列化的,也就是实现了Serializable ;

5、自动从scala.Product中继承一些函数;

什么是Scala,scala偏函数

6、case class构造函数的参数是public级别的,我们可以直接访问;

7、支持模式匹配;case class最重要的特性应该就是支持模式匹配。

idea怎么新建一个scala

新建一个Scala项目的方法如下:1. 打开IntelliJ IDEA软件。
2. 在欢迎界面,选择“Create New Project”(创建新项目)。
3. 在左侧的菜单中,选择“Scala”。
4. 在右侧的窗口中,选择“SBT”作为构建工具。
5. 点击“Next”(下一步)按钮。
6. 输入项目的名称和存储路径,并点击“Finish”(完成)按钮。
7. IDEA将自动创建一个新的Scala项目,并在项目结构中显示一个默认的Scala源文件。
8. 在默认的Scala源文件中,您可以开始编写Scala代码。
新建一个Scala项目是为了在IntelliJ IDEA中开始编写和运行Scala代码。
Scala是一种强大的编程语言,结合了面向对象编程和函数式编程的特性,适用于各种应用程序开发。
通过创建一个Scala项目,您可以轻松地组织和管理Scala代码,并使用IDEA提供的丰富功能来提高开发效率。
在新建Scala项目后,您可以进一步配置项目的依赖项、添加其他源文件、创建测试用例等。
您还可以使用IDEA的调试功能来调试Scala代码,并使用版本控制工具来管理代码的版本。
此外,IDEA还提供了许多有用的插件和工具,可以帮助您更好地开发和调试Scala应用程序。

要新建一个Scala项目,可以按照以下步骤进行操作:

什么是Scala,scala偏函数

首先,确保你的计算机上已经安装了Scala编程语言和相关的开发工具,如sbt或者IntelliJ IDEA。

然后,打开终端或者IDE,创建一个新的项目文件夹。

接下来,使用命令行或者IDE的界面,初始化一个Scala项目,例如使用sbt命令创建一个基本的Scala项目结构。

然后,进入项目文件夹,编辑和添加你的Scala代码文件。

最后,编译和运行你的Scala代码,可以使用sbt命令进行编译和运行,或者在IDE中直接运行。这样,你就成功新建了一个Scala项目。

懒波是什么意思

懒波是一种计算机科学中的算法,也称为“惰性求值”。它的主要特点是只有在需要时才会计算表达式的值,而不是在每个可能的情况下都计算。

这种方法可以极大地提高程序的性能和效率,尤其是当表达式很复杂或需要大量计算时,非常有用。懒波在函数式编程语言中广泛使用,如Haskell、Scala等。它可以帮助开发人员更高效地编写程序,减少计算量,提高代码的可读性和可维护性。

到此,以上就是小编对于scala偏函数的问题就介绍到这了,希望介绍的4点解答对大家有用,有任何问题和不懂的,欢迎各位老师在评论区讨论,给我留言。

随机图文
    此处不必修改,程序自动调用!
  • 随机文章

  • 热门文章

  • 热评文章

c语言十进制转二进制函数(c语言十进制转二进制函数怎么写)
2025-06-09  阅读(60)
  • 重载函数名可以不同(c#组件支持函数重载吗)
    2025-06-09  阅读(61)
  • sql漏洞网站(SQL漏洞网站扫描)
    2025-06-09  阅读(69)
  • 函数合成(excel多元公式怎么合成)
    2025-06-09  阅读(35)
  • sql语句的特殊字符(sql语句的特殊字符是什么)
    2025-06-09  阅读(63)
  • sql语句自动生成(sql语句自动生成器)
    2025-06-26  阅读(585)
  • B函数求解(函数b的求法)
    2025-06-24  阅读(506)
  • 周期函数,周函数的使用方法
    2025-06-24  阅读(631)
  • 用第三个表达式替换第一个字符串表达式中出现的所有第二个给定字符串表达式。

    语法

    REPLACE ( ''string_replace1'' , ''string_replace2'' , ''string_replace3'' )

    参数

    SqlServer中REPLACE函数的使用,sql替换字符串函数

    ''string_replace1''

    待搜索的字符串表达式。string_replace1 可以是字符数据或二进制数据。

    ''string_replace2''

    待查找的字符串表达式。string_replace2 可以是字符数据或二进制数据。

    SqlServer中REPLACE函数的使用,sql替换字符串函数

    在SQL Server中,REPLACE函数用于替换字符串中出现的指定子字符串。它接受三个参数:原字符串,要被替换的子字符串和替换后的子字符串。

    该函数会查找原字符串中的所有匹配项,并将其替换为指定的字符串。如果原字符串中不存在要替换的子字符串,则不会发生任何更改。使用REPLACE函数可以轻松地进行字符串替换操作,例如将某些特定字符替换为其他字符或将一部分文本替换为其他文本。这在数据清洗和字符串处理中非常有用。

    sourceinsight怎么替换字符串

    12。replace('string" class="zf_thumb" width="48" height="48" title="SqlServer中REPLACE函数的使用,sql替换字符串函数" />

  • SqlServer中REPLACE函数的使用,sql替换字符串函数
    2025-06-24  阅读(564)
  • 一个已知的函数有几个原函数,任意原函数之间的差值是
    2025-06-26  阅读(495)
  • sql server新建表(sql如何新建数据库)
    2025-06-25  阅读(496)
  • 数行函数(数行数的函数)
    2025-06-24  阅读(509)
  • mysql数据库,指定到某一时间,它就自动执行相应的操作?sql语句该怎么写,定时执行sql语句设置
    2025-06-24  阅读(599)
  • 最新留言